Convection is the transfer of heat in a fluid (which can be a liquid or gas) through the movement of its particles. A fluid near a heat source will get heated, causing it to rise and exchange place with the cooler, denser fluid.

Convection refers to heat transfer in a gas or liquid by the circulation of currents from one region to another. This happens when a fluid near a heat source gets heated, its particles move faster and spread apart, causing the fluid to become less dense. As a result, the warmer, less dense fluid rises, and the cooler, denser fluid sinks. The continuous movement of fluid in this way creates what we call a convection current, which results in the transfer of energy.

In the Periodic Table, metallic character decreases as you move across a period from left to right and increases as you go down a group. Fluorine is located at the top right corner of the Periodic Table, which makes it the most nonmetallic element not only among B, C, F, Li and Na, but also in the entire Periodic Table.

This is because Fluorine has the highest electronegativity, meaning it has a high propensity to attract electrons in a bond. This is a property of nonmetals, in contrast to metals which tend to lose electrons.

To find the molarity of the solution, Josh should determine the number of moles of the sodium nitrate.

 Molarity is defined as the number of moles of solutes in a given volume of solution.

 

  Molarity  = (n)/(v)  

n is the number of moles of solute

v is the volume of solution
